Emergency Travel Document (ETD)

Issuance of Electronic Emergency Travel Document (ETD) to return to Sri Lanka

 Machine-Readable Emergency Certificates /Travel Documents (ETDs) is introduced while discontinuing the Non-Machine-Readable Passports (NMRPs) with effect from 01 May 2026.

The Machine-Readable Emergency Travel Documents (ETDs), are issued to a Sri Lankan national who is legally residing in the United Arab Emirates and wishes to return to    Sri Lanka voluntarily for an emergency but does not have access to a valid Sri Lankan passport due to one of the following reasons;

  • The passport has expired
  • The passport is damaged
  • The passport has been lost or stolen
  • All pages of the passport has been fully utilized

The validity of the ETD is for 06 months and used exclusively for a single journey for the purpose of returning to Sri Lanka.

REQUIRED DOCUMENTS

  • Duly filled passport application-I.E.35_A K Form
  • Three colour photographs-taken within three months- passport size 3.5 cm x 4.5 cm
  • Current passport with copies of the bio data page, alterations, and observations page
  • A copy of the birth certificate (Sinhala / Tamil not the English translation)
  • A copy of the visa page
  • If the current passport is lost, apart from the above documents should submit a Police report for lost passport, with legal English translation.

FEES

  • If the original Sri Lankan passport is available (valid/expired)
AED 200/=
  • If the Sri Lankan passport is lost
 

AED 620/=

PROCESSING TIME: 3-5 working days
